Publication number: 20130151693Abstract: A method and apparatus for modifying data synchronization of a portable computing device responsive to movement of the portable computing device are disclosed. Data exchange quality associated with multiple locations is captured and stored. A predicted location of a portable computing device is determined from stored data describing previous locations of the portable computing device or navigation data. Data exchange quality associated with the predicted location is retrieved and analyzed to modify data exchange between the portable computing device and a server. For example, if the data exchange quality of the predicted location is low, a fault-tolerant data exchange method is selected or if data exchange is not possible at the predicted location, data exchanges occur more frequently prior to the portable computing device reaching the predicted location.Type: ApplicationFiled: December 9, 2011Publication date: June 13, 2013Applicant: MOTOROLA MOBILITY, INC.Inventors: Paul Baker, Alexander J. Patent number: 8463881Abstract: A high-speed optical interface for connecting computers to external I/O devices allows a number of native I/O formats to be encapsulated into PCIe Vendor Defined Messages (“VDMs”) for transfer over a single physical medium, preferably optical, and is thus referred to as the converged I/O (“CIO”) interface. Standard PCIe bridges are modified to support peer-to-peer communications, allowing greater exploitation of the capabilities of PCIe.Type: GrantFiled: September 27, 2008Date of Patent: June 11, 2013Assignee: Apple Inc.Inventors: Paul A. Patent number: 8430994Abstract: The invention is directed toward improvements in security substrates, such as paper, used for making security documents, such as bank notes, having anti-counterfeit able features and in particular to security substrates incorporating an elongate security element and methods of making the substrate. The invention comprises a security substrate for making security documents and the like comprising a fibrous base substrate and an elongate security element at least partially embedded therein. At one surface of the security substrate one portion of the security element is exposed to provide a continuous track along the length of the security element. A plurality of other portions along at least one edge of the security element are partially covered by overlapping regions of the fibrous substrate. The invention further comprises a method of manufacturing such a security substrate.Type: GrantFiled: January 22, 2009Date of Patent: April 30, 2013Assignee: De La Rue International LimitedInventors: Malcolm Paul Baker, Andrew Malcolm Macey, Adrian Donald Ash

Patent number: 8042608Abstract: A heat exchanger (10) has an outer housing (16) and a first helical fluid flow path or coil (12) located in the housing (16) defining a plurality of turns and having an inlet (24) and an outlet (22) for entry and exit of fluid into the flow path to be heated or cooled. A second helical coil (14) defining a second fluid flow path is located within the housing (16) adjacent to the first coil. The second coil also has an inlet (24) and outlet (22) for a passage for hot or cold service media. A conductive or non-conductive sheath (18) is disposed between the coils. A transfer medium is disposed in the housing for transfer of heat between the first and second flow paths. A plurality of baffles (20) are located between the outer housing and sheath and disposed between turns of the first coil. A plurality of baffles (21) are also disposed between turns of the second coil (14).Type: GrantFiled: October 5, 2007Date of Patent: October 25, 2011Inventor: Benjamin Paul Baker

Publication number: 20110149679Abstract: Described herein are methods and devices for underwater deployment of a structure. For example, the embodiments described herein are particularly focused on sonobuoys that are configured for autonomous deployment in an underwater environment. One embodiment provides a sonobuoy having a plurality of arms, which are in some embodiments telescopic. The sonobuoy is configured such that, upon deployment in an underwater environment, the arms extend and rotate from a collapsed storage configuration to an operative configuration. The rotation is brought about by way of tension in petal lines, which extend between an innermost telescopic segment of each arm and a central tether line intermediate the arms and a buoyancy device.Type: ApplicationFiled: August 28, 2009Publication date: June 23, 2011Inventors: Paul Baker, Conrad Wright

Publication number: 20110011569Abstract: A heat exchanger (10) comprises a coolant line (11) and a beverage line (13), embedded in a solid block of Aluminium (15). The coolant line (11) is in the form of a first helical coil defining a plurality of turns typically located in the centre of the block. The beverage line (13) is in the form of a second helical coil defining a plurality of turns extending around the first coil. The coolant line defines a cold zone (12), typically in the centre of the block, with the volume outside the central zone carrying the beverage line ratio defining an designated beverage cooling zone (14). The volume ratio of the designated zone to the cold zone is about 150:100. The heat exchanger allows for cooling of beer to precise temperatures and even temperatures close to freezing point, using direct expanded Freon refrigeration methods. The complete system including the refrigeration equipment to be packaged into a small area, such as is available under bars and dispensing counters etc.Type: ApplicationFiled: January 2, 2009Publication date: January 20, 2011Inventor: Benjamin Paul Baker
